The BounceSift processor accepts POSTed bounce events at /v2/bounces and classifies them as hard, soft, or suppressed. Requests must include the internal service key in the X-Sift-Key header; unauthenticated calls return 403 with no body. Payloads over 256 KB are rejected. Retries are idempotent when the event UUID is reused. Reviewers should confirm the classifier table matches the Pellgrove routing spec before merge. Rate limit is 200 requests per second per caller. For local review runs, use the staging key appended below.

gateway credential: qvz23-XSZTNBjrucz4Q49XMT1TuVw

Quick heads-up on Pinwheel UI versioning: we cut a minor release every sprint, and anything touching component props needs a changeset file in the PR. No changeset, no merge — the bot will nag you. Majors are rare and go through the design council first. The full policy, with examples of what counts as breaking, lives on the internal page below.

wiki page, bahip-yahip: https://grafana.qirvanlabs.corp/browse/display/projects/cc3a1b9dbfc9

Ticket FARM-2291: Signature verification failed on transcode worker rollout

The Renderline transcoding farm rejected build 7.3.1 during staged deploy. All forty workers in the Oslowick pool reported an invalid signature on the worker binary, halting the rollout at 0%. I traced this to the pipeline picking up the retired 2023 signing identity after last week's vault migration. Jobs are queuing but not at risk yet. To unblock, re-sign the artifact manually and redeploy. The current valid signing key is as follows.

rollout seal: bky9_BBMCrsyHM

## Local Setup

Queuewarden scales workers off queue depth sampled from the broker every 5s. No elevated privileges required; the scaler runs as an unprivileged pod. Clone the repo, run `make deps`, then `make run-local`. All secrets load from env vars only — nothing is written to disk. The local metrics store expects the following connection string.

database URL for bahop-yagep: mssql://sildor_svc:35ha7jz@db-fb6d.nelvrodyn.example:5432/casath